diff --git a/pyproject.toml b/pyproject.toml index 41dd2ab..35c45b1 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-95,6 +95,15 @@ docs = "sphinx-build -b html -d build/doctrees docs/source/ docs/build/" docs-clean = "rm -rf docs/build/" #sphinx-apidoc = "sphinx-apidoc -o ./docs/source ./bork" +[tool.mypy] +plugins = [ + "pydantic.mypy" +] + +[tool.pydantic-mypy] +init_forbid_extra = true +init_typed = true + [tool.ruff.lint] ignore = [ "E401", # multiple imports per line